Frequently asked questions

What is Adversa AI?

Focuses on rigorous red teaming, offering a platform to simulate attacks on AI models to uncover vulnerabilities. It is categorized under AI Red Teaming & Testing in the Guardion AI Security Index.

How does Adversa AI compare to GuardionAI?

Adversa AI focuses on red teaming / penetration testing, while GuardionAI is an agent runtime governance platform ("EDR for AI agents") that governs every agent tool call inline with sub-130ms guardrails latency.
